    Abstract: An active stylus that is applicable to a touch panel. The touch panel comprises driving electrodes and sensing electrodes. Each driving electrode transmits a panel driving signal. The sensing electrodes receive the panel driving signal. The active stylus comprises a receiving element receiving the panel driving signal; a sensing module obtaining signal characteristics of the panel driving signal; a signal generator generating a simulated driving signal; a driving element transmitting the simulated driving signal; and a control unit. The control unit uses the signal generator to generate the simulated driving signal, which is synchronous with and identical in phase to the panel driving signal, according to the signal characteristics of the panel driving signal. Thereby, the touch panel can distinguish the touch of an active stylus from the touch of a hand and realize a multi-point touch control function in a mutual-capacitance mode.

    Abstract: A projected capacitive touch panel comprises a touch control integrated circuit, sensing electrodes, driving electrodes, a MCU, a AC signal generator, a sensing bus, and a driving bus. The driving electrodes are made of high resistance material. One driving electrodes is selected by MCU based on firmware program as selected driving electrode. A low voltage AC signal is generated by the AC signal generator. The AC signal is transmitted to the selected driving electrode and its adjacent two driving electrodes via the driving bus. The rest of driving electrodes are connected to a fixed DC level. Providing the same AC signal to three driving electrodes simultaneously can induce higher sensing signal in the sensing electrodes.

    Abstract: A method for unlocking a touchscreen device comprises no involvement of pressing a physical button of the touchscreen device. Rather, it employs a pre-defined touchscreen area as the unlocking spot. The location and size of this unlocking spot can be redefined by a user. When this spot is touched by a finger, a counter will start to count numbers. When it passes a pre-defined number threshold, the activation signal will be sent to a micro control unit (MCU) to activate the MCU. In this way, the touchscreen device is unlocked. In addition, a power saving circuit is provided to execute such unlocking function and reduce power consumption.

    Abstract: Disclosed is a multistage fluidized SSP reactor that tightens the distribution of residence time and the resulting average intrinsic viscosity of the polymer product. Less residence time is needed to achieve a desired average intrinsic viscosity. As the polymer beads continuously flow through sequential stages, poly-condensation reactions continue to develop almost under plug-flow conditions. Five fluidized stages or more provide advantageous performance.
